Before lvl 70 it's not that good to level in bg's. But when you ding your char to lvl 71 ...then it's really fast and fun to level. But do it only in Alterac Valley!! Alterac Valley win + all towers destroyed = prox 200k xp Alterac Valley win with close game ( balinda + towers still alive) =+100-150k xp Alterac Valley loss = only xp from kills and from destroyed objects....abouts 16k per tower and more from killing balinda or so. Tip! Usually in morning time av's are like 10-20 min matches! If you are sure about loosing the match...just gather up few fellas (pref lvl80's) and destroy those towers for xp. I leveled my druid from 71 to 80 in Alterac Valley and got abouts 120k honor for gearing...so it's really vanilla to level up that way. And if you have a main with loads of Stone Keepers shards and emblem's...buy hairloom chest+ shoulders for that +20% xp...that way you are at lvl 71 in no time. Hope that helps! |

@ Moonkin Yes, it is just an opinion of course. I always got the crafted pvp reslience gear on lvl 78 at the auction house. Served me well. And the crafters are happy too. I think for WOW the best would be they would reduce AV experience gains to around 80% of what you get in the same time in doing PVE quests. Let's say in one BG like AB or EyS or WSG you could get a maximum of 80% on average of the experience in PVE. Because these BG are around 20/25 minutes of play, you could do 4 quests, that's 80K Experience at these levels. BG's should give around 30 K (losing) to around 70 K (winning) experience in these later 70's levels. But the other BG's don't reach these levels, while AV is clearly above that. The better than average rewards for AV may have a reason. Perhaps stimulating 40vs40 play. But it's on average double these amounts.
